Leadership at Wesleyan

Meaghan Blight

Wesleyan's 26th President

Meaghan Blight Headshot 2025 As the twenty-sixth President of Wesleyan College, Meaghan Blight is committed to strengthening the first college in the world chartered to grant degrees to women. Since July 2022, she has elevated the College’s reputation, expanded community partnerships, and advanced both domestic and international enrollment growth.

Under her leadership, Wesleyan has achieved significant enrollment gains, raised academic standards, and implemented programs centered on student well-being and success—resulting in double-digit increases in retention and academic achievement within a single academic year.

In just over three years, Blight has led record-breaking fundraising efforts, securing more than $40 million to expand scholarships, enhance learning environments, and revitalize campus life. Building on this momentum, she is leading a $61 million comprehensive capital campaign to ensure long-term financial sustainability, grow the endowment, strengthen academic innovation, and modernize campus infrastructure.

She launched the Wesleyan College Leadership Lab in downtown Macon, home to the CEO (Creating Equal Opportunities) Leadership Institute, connecting students to leadership, internship, and mentorship opportunities. She also oversaw the reopening of the newly renovated Banks Residence Hall after eight years offline.

An active community volunteer, Blight serves on the boards of the Macon Chamber of Commerce, the Georgia Chamber of Commerce, and the William I.H. and Lula E. Pitts Foundation, strengthening partnerships between higher education, business, and philanthropy across the region.

In recognition of her impact, she was honored as Champion of Transformative Change at the Central Georgia Women of Impact Awards and named one of Macon Magazine’s Top 5 Under 40 Young Leaders.

Dr. Melody Blake

Provost of The College and Vice President for Academic Affairs

Melody BDr. Melody Blake has served as Provost and Vice President for Academic Affairs at Wesleyan College since 2017. In this role, she oversees the college’s academic programs, guiding its academic vision, supporting faculty excellence, and leading the development of innovative programs. She also collaborates across campus to advance student success, including aligning academic priorities with enrollment and financial aid strategies to enhance access and affordability.

Prior to Wesleyan, Dr. Blake served as Provost at Mount Mercy University in Cedar Rapids, Iowa, where she strengthened her expertise in academic leadership, strategic planning, and student-centered initiatives. She also served as Vice President of Mission Services at Goodwill of the Heartland, reflecting her commitment to community impact. With two decades of experience teaching developmental and social psychology, she brings a deep understanding of student needs to her leadership.

A native of California, Dr. Blake earned her undergraduate degree from the University of California, Los Angeles (UCLA), and her master’s and Ph.D. in social psychology from Claremont Graduate University. She remains committed to fostering academic excellence, innovation, and access, helping position Wesleyan College for continued success while expanding opportunities through strong academic and financial support.

Dr. Carrie Ingoldsby

Vice President for Student Affairs, Dean of Students

Carrie ICarrie has served at Wesleyan College since 2022, bringing extensive experience in student life leadership. Prior to joining Wesleyan, she was the Executive Director of Campus Life and Student Involvement at Mercer University for nearly thirteen years, where she oversaw all areas within the Campus Life Office, including student engagement, campus programming, and collaboration with athletics and campus facilities to enhance the overall student experience. She previously served as Assistant Director of Campus Activities at Bucknell University for four years.

Throughout her career, Carrie has been committed to increasing student involvement and enriching campus life through engagement, service, and leadership opportunities. She also prioritizes student safety, health, and wellness, taking a holistic approach that includes partnerships supporting athletics and well-maintained, student-centered facilities.

Carrie earned a Bachelor of Science in Business Administration from Trinity University (San Antonio, TX), a Master of Science in Education – Student Services Administration from Baylor University (Waco, TX), and a Ph.D. in Educational Leadership from Mercer University. She is a two-time recipient of the Barry Jenkins Award for Outstanding Contributions to Mercer Student Life and a proud member of the Leadership Macon Class of 2015.

Seth Berkebile

Athletic Director

Seth BSeth Berkebile is an accomplished athletics professional currently serving as Athletic Director at Wesleyan College in Macon, Georgia. Since joining Wesleyan in 2021, he has provided strategic leadership across all aspects of athletic operations, including playing a key role in leading the institution’s transition from NCAA Division III to NAIA competition.

Appointed Athletic Director in April 2023 after serving as Interim Athletic Director, Seth has spearheaded initiatives to strengthen recruitment strategies, streamline departmental operations, and foster collaboration across campus. His leadership has been instrumental in guiding Wesleyan through the NCAA-to-NAIA transition, developing a comprehensive three-year growth plan, aligning budget priorities with institutional goals, and advancing athletic facilities through strategic partnerships with the Advancement team.

Prior to his administrative roles, Seth served as Head Women’s Soccer Coach at Wesleyan College, where he elevated both the program’s competitive performance and academic success. His tenure included a successful recruitment effort that resulted in the program’s largest freshman class in five years, along with achieving a team GPA of 3.1 in his first year.

Seth holds a B.S. in History from Georgia Southern University.

PAST PRESIDENTS OF WESLEYAN COLLEGE

George F. Pierce 1836-1840 
William H. Ellison 1840-1851 
Edwards H. Myers 1851-1854 
Osborne L. Smith 1854-1859 
John M. Bonnell 1859-1871 
Edward H. Myers 1871-1874 
William C. Bass 1874-1894 
Edgar H. Rowe 1894-1896 
John D. Hammond 1896-1898 
William J. Roberts 1898-1903
Dupont Guerry 1903-1909 
William N. Ainsworth 1909-1912 
Charles R. Jenkins 1912-1920 
William F. Quillian 1920-1931 
Dice R. Anderson 1931-1941 
J. Arthur Moore 1941-1942 
N. C. McPherson, Jr. 1942-1946 
Silas Johnson 1946-1951 
William F. Quillian (Acting) 1951-1952 
B. Joseph Martin 1953-1959 
W. Earl Strickland 1960-1979 
Fred W. Hicks 1979-1983 
J. Fredrick Wilson (Acting) 1983-1984 
Robert K. Ackerman 1984-1997 
Nora Kizer Bell 1997-2002
Ruth A. Knox '75 (Acting) 2002-2003 
Ruth A. Knox '75 2003-2017
Vivia L. Fowler 2017-2022
